It seems as though UT had a horrible start to the year but went on to finish by beating several bowl bound teams. Any idea as to how their DL will do against our OL ? Not sure of their strengths. That’s the thing, I’ve followed college football and UT football for almost 30 years closely I’ve never seen a team change so dramatically than this UT football team. We were SO bad till Bama and played them SO tough and have flipped the switch since. our defense is so improved it’s crazy and of all the units the DL has probably been most improved. This football team IS better than their record, because they’re not playing at all like they were early on. The team had major chemistry issues and a pocket of guys left the team and after that they flipped bigtime. UT Weaknesses: Inconsistent QB play, young (but talented) secondary, young (but talented OL that has struggled run blocking, RB more “by committee” but true Freshman Gray is now breaking out...team still learning new offense and defensive schemes, overall team plays A LOT of true freshmen UT Strengths: Defense is getting REALLY good, offense can put up big plays, WR’s might be top 3 WR Unit in the SEC, OL pass blocking can be very good, OC and Pruitt call a very smart game based on their weaknesses and strengths...this team WILL NOT overlook IU.
